What is the smallest field to ever run the Melbourne Cup?

1862 – Archer became the first horse to win the race twice. 1863 – The smallest ever Melbourne Cup field of only seven runners contested the race after several horses were scratched in sympathy with Etienne de Mestre’s champion Archer being ruled out of the race on a technicality.

Which horse was scratched from the Melbourne Cup 2021?

The Melbourne Cup will be run with 23 horses on Tuesday after Future Score was scratched having showed signs of lameness on the eve of the $8m race. Future Score failed mandatory Racing Victoria inspections on Monday and was given until Tuesday morning to confirm fitness.

Who was the oldest horse to win the Melbourne Cup?

Toryboy
* The oldest horses to win the race were the eight-year-olds Toryboy (1865), Catalogue (1938) and Twilight Payment (2020). * The last three-year-old to win was Skipton (1941).

How many horses are in the Melbourne Cup field?

The Melbourne Cup field is made up of 24 horses with no emergencies. Each year hundreds of horses will nominate for the race and based on the balloting system and handicapping it is reduced to 24 after the running of the Lexus Stakes on Derby Day.

When is the barrier draw for the Melbourne Cup?

Melbourne Cup barrier draw. The barrier draw for the Melbourne Cup takes place on Victoria Derby day which this year is the 4th of November. The Lexus Stakes run on Derby day is the last race in which Melbourne Cup hopefuls can get a spot in the final field thus the barrier draw must commence after this time.
